Vincent GauchotWell hello hello hello and bonjour. OOTB have booked a rather special headline act for this week. French-born Vincent Gauchot is a very talented instrumentalist who has a unique brand of guitar playing. Vincent has a technical approach to his finger-picking style that involves complex rhythms, chords and hammer-ons that are intertwined with percussive taps on the body of his guitar. Not only is he engrossing to listen to, but fascinating to watch as he combines all these techniques (and more) to produce works that are entirely musical and rewarding to any audience he plays to. HarryHarrisHello. This Saturday OOTB have booked a not to be missed headline act. Harry Harris is an incredibly talented songwriter and performer who will have your eyes and ears glued to him for the duration of his set! He is currently on a mammoth UK tour and it’s an absolute pleasure to welcome him to Out of the Bedroom this weekend!

Since signing to Wild Sound Recordings in 2013, Harry has been building a reputation as one of the UK’s most original and formidable singer/songwriters. A ruthless guitar player with a voice that moves from the explosive to the intimate, he writes songs that grab you by the scruff of the neck and refuse to let go, with influences ranging from the great American songwriter Warren Zevon to bar-rock band The Hold Steady to Scottish folk singer Karine Polwart.

“I first met Harry Harris when he was a fresh, early teenage boy. He played us a song or two and impressed me, immediately, as a kid with focus and fearless dedication, both aiming at building songs. All these years later, I find the same focus and fearless dedication. This man can write and build songs and stories.” – Eric Taylor, Blue Ruby Music USA.
